Description
Delicious rice bowls featuring tender steak, fluffy rice, and a zesty spicy cream sauce, perfect for a satisfying meal.
Ingredients
- Flank or skirt steak
- Soy sauce
- Sesame oil
- Garlic
- Ginger
- Rice
- Mayonnaise
- Korean gochujang (red chili paste)
- Lime juice
- Honey
- Cucumbers
- Carrots
- Green onions
- Sesame seeds (optional)
- Cilantro (optional)
Instructions
- Marinate steak in soy sauce, sesame oil, garlic, and ginger for at least 30 minutes.
- Cook rice according to package instructions.
- Slice marinated steak into thin strips.
- Heat skillet over medium-high heat and cook steak for 2-3 minutes on each side.
- Mix mayonnaise, gochujang, lime juice, and honey to create spicy cream sauce.
- Assemble bowls with rice, cooked steak, and fresh vegetables.
- Drizzle the spicy cream sauce over the top before serving.
Notes
For added flavor, let the steak marinate overnight. Use short-grain rice for a sticky texture.
